The factors for needing the services of a car ignition locksmith can vary extensively. Below are some typical circumstances where you might discover yourself calling upon their competence:
Lost or Stolen Keys: If your keys are lost or stolen, a locksmith can provide replacements or rekey the ignition system to prevent unauthorized access.
Broken Keys: Keys can break off in the ignition, leading to discouraging circumstances. A locksmith can draw out the damaged piece and provide a new secret.
Malfunctioning Ignition: Issues such as problem turning the key or the ignition not reacting at all are indications that you may require a locksmith's assistance.
Secret Programming Needs: Modern lorries often need essential shows, particularly if they have advanced security features. A locksmith can program the secrets to guarantee they work perfectly with your vehicle.
Lockout Situations: If you're locked out due to ignition issues, a locksmith can help you access without causing damage to your vehicle.

Typical Ignition Problems and Solutions
Understanding typical ignition issues can help Vehicle Locksmith owners acknowledge concerns early. Below is a list of frequent ignition issues and their possible services:
Ignition ProblemPossible CausesPotential SolutionsKey Won't TurnDamaged essential or ignition cylinderSecret repair or replacement; ignition cylinder replacement.Ignition Light Not Turning OnBattery problems or faulty ignition switchInspect battery connections; replace the ignition switch.Car Starts with DifficultyFaulty ignition or worn keysInspect for broken keys; replace ignition system parts.Ignition Switch FailureInternal wear or electrical faultsReplace the ignition switch.Secret Gets Stuck in IgnitionAlignment concerns or particles in the ignitionRemove debris; straighten or repair ignition elements.FAQs About Car Ignition Locksmiths
